"Outside Ludlow / Desert Disco is the first major solo release from Australian performer-composer Sam Dunscombe, now based in Berlin after residing for the past decade in San Diego and Tokyo. A virtuoso clarinetist who has performed in composed and improvised settings with artists such as Klaus Lang and Taku Sugimoto, their practice also embraces computer music, lo-fi electronics and field recordings, in addition to their long-term commitment to archiving, studying and performing the work of Romanian spectralist composer Horatiu Radulescu. The two side-long pieces presented on this LP began from a chance encounter in a specific geographic location (documented in the photographs that grace the record's sleeve). Exploring California's Mojave Desert with a friend, Dunscombe made the unlikely discovery of a tangle of quarter-inch tape snared on a cactus.
